(This limitation is there because the original display terminals used storage scopes with persistent phosphor --- there was no framebuffer, you just steered the electron beam around on the screen and lit areas stayed lit.)
I've been looking for a matplotlib extension to do the same thing, without success.
Jupyter would be a very nice way to interact - as you guess there are difficulties: playing well with the cluster queueing system, and currently the code is launched via an mpirun call. I'm open to suggestions.
Edit: This sounds like exactly what I need! http://ipython.org/ipython-doc/stable/parallel/parallel_intr...
Xterm need an optionnal compile switch. Vte (gnome-terminal, xfce-terminal etc..) has an unmerged patch.
It's fun to play around with
[0] https://gist.github.com/jxy/88f2972d3994dfea06fd2d3833b7ac8a
https://groups.google.com/forum/m/#!topic/julia-users/zj4nQl...